Output 15f62b457747954d9c838b53bdc90a7c2a39d40638027d76af21826838811159:115

value
76603
script pubkey
OP_0 OP_PUSHBYTES_32 d3777dd88711a2612758fd4a5053d6d877190e972015e5ac2b36eea56ac35c6f
address
bc1q6dmhmky8zx3xzf6cl499q57kmpm3jr5hyq27ttptxmh226krt3hs878h78
transaction
15f62b457747954d9c838b53bdc90a7c2a39d40638027d76af21826838811159
spent
true